-#ifdef DO_RFC_1812_CHECKS
-static inline int
-is_valid_ipv4_pkt(struct ipv4_hdr *pkt, uint32_t link_len)
-{
- /* From http://www.rfc-editor.org/rfc/rfc1812.txt section 5.2.2 */
- /*
- * 1. The packet length reported by the Link Layer must be large
- * enough to hold the minimum length legal IP datagram (20 bytes).
- */
- if (link_len < sizeof(struct ipv4_hdr))
- return -1;
-
- /* 2. The IP checksum must be correct. */
- /* this is checked in H/W */
-
- /*
- * 3. The IP version number must be 4. If the version number is not 4
- * then the packet may be another version of IP, such as IPng or
- * ST-II.
- */
- if (((pkt->version_ihl) >> 4) != 4)
- return -3;
- /*
- * 4. The IP header length field must be large enough to hold the
- * minimum length legal IP datagram (20 bytes = 5 words).
- */
- if ((pkt->version_ihl & 0xf) < 5)
- return -4;
-
- /*
- * 5. The IP total length field must be large enough to hold the IP
- * datagram header, whose length is specified in the IP header length
- * field.
- */
- if (rte_cpu_to_be_16(pkt->total_length) < sizeof(struct ipv4_hdr))
- return -5;
-
- return 0;
-}
-#endif
